7-(1-Piperazinyl)-1H-indazole is a versatile chemical compound widely used in chemical synthesis. This compound serves as a valuable building block in the preparation of various pharmaceuticals, agrochemicals, and functional materials. Due to its unique structure and properties, 7-(1-Piperazinyl)-1H-indazole plays a crucial role in drug discovery and development.In organic synthesis, 7-(1-Piperazinyl)-1H-indazole can be utilized as a key intermediate for the construction of complex molecules. Its functional groups offer multiple sites for derivatization, allowing chemists to tailor the compound for specific applications. Furthermore, the presence of the piperazine moiety enhances the compound's solubility and pharmacokinetic properties, making it highly desirable in medicinal chemistry.The ability of 7-(1-Piperazinyl)-1H-indazole to participate in various chemical reactions, such as substitution, addition, and cyclization, further expands its synthetic utility. This compound can be employed in the synthesis of diverse heterocyclic compounds, which are essential components of many bioactive molecules. Additionally, the indazole scaffold confers interesting biological activities, making 7-(1-Piperazinyl)-1H-indazole a valuable tool in the creation of novel drug candidates and research chemicals.Overall, 7-(1-Piperazinyl)-1H-indazole is a versatile and valuable compound in chemical synthesis, offering numerous opportunities for the development of cutting-edge materials and pharmaceuticals. Its diverse applications and unique structural features make it an indispensable building block for synthetic chemists aiming to explore new frontiers in drug design and discovery.
